技术观点多元化的原因 | AI生成和翻译
这个观察很到位——在技术工程讨论中,观点差异几乎不可避免。后端工程师、AI工程师或程序员对同一问题产生不同见解,主要有以下原因:
1. 优先级与优化目标差异
- 部分工程师最关注性能表现(速度、内存占用)
- 另一些可能更重视可维护性、可扩展性或上市时间
- 产品导向的工程师往往更看重用户价值和交付速度
不同的视角会让各类解决方案呈现不同的“最优性”
2. 风险承受能力
- 风险规避型倾向采用成熟方案(依赖稳定库、保守选择)
- 实验型则愿意尝试前沿算法与新兴框架
- 这通常取决于个人特质与项目风险等级
3. 过往经验影响
- 曾经历扩展性故障的工程师会特别关注此类风险
- 反复通过特定工具集取得成功者会持续青睐该方案
- 历史痛点会深刻塑造技术倾向
4. 领域知识结构
- 后端工程师侧重基础设施可靠性
- AI/ML专家聚焦数据与模型性能
- 嵌入式工程师优先考虑资源约束
不同领域会形成差异化的价值判断体系
5. 沟通风格差异
- 细节型倾向基于技术参数展开讨论
- 系统型习惯从架构视角或业务目标论证
- 抽象层级错位容易引发理解偏差
6. 认知多样性
- 问题处理方式存在本质差异(分析型vs直觉型、结构化vs探索型)
- 某人眼中的“显而易见”可能是他人的认知盲区
💡 差异存在的合理性(及其价值):
这些分歧虽可能引发摩擦,却是塑造健壮系统设计的源泉。通过融合多重视角——平衡性能、安全、速度、可维护性等维度,团队能做出更全面、更具韧性的技术决策。
👉 是否需要我进一步提供统一技术观点的实践策略(例如决策框架、共识建立技巧等)?